Indians pull away from Devils on way to 8-0 start

Special to the Journal/Gary Leininger Southern’s Sam May (21), Tanner Patterson (42), Cam Grodhaus (3) and Jayce Sloan (23) have this rebound covered against Lisbon’s Blayne Brownfield, Adam Spencer and Nic Mundy during Friday’s game.

From Staff Reports

SALINEVILLE–The Southern boys basketball team overcame a one-point halftime deficit and pulled away in the fourth quarter for a 64-50 win over Lisbon Friday.

The Indians are now 8-0 overall and 3-0 in the Eastern Ohio Athletic Conference. The Blue Devils fall to 2-5 and 2-1 EOAC.

Cam Grodhaus led the way for Southern with 19 points, 11 rebounds, seven assists and four steals. Bradly Sloan had 16 points , 10 rebounds and two blocks and Brock Smalley 15 points and two assists. Jayce Sloan collected eight rebounds and three steals and Sam May also made three steals.

Blayne Brownfield led the Blue Devils with 17 points. Joey Fisher had nine points and six rebounds, while Kaden Crawford had eight points and six rebounds.

Southern won the JV game 44-22. Brady Ketchum led the Indians with 14 points, Hunter Sturgeon had 11 points for Lisbon.

Lisbon is at Valley Christian Monday, while Southern travels to Leetonia on Jan. 7.

Beaver 74, Wellsville 36

WELLSVILLE — Beaver Local went on a 49-15 run in the second half to cruise past Wellsvlle, 74-36, Friday.

The Beavers led 25-21 at halftime before pulling away with the big second half.

Luke Chetock led the way with a game-high 19 points. Josh Hilditch added 12 points, Tate Joseph nine nd Skylar Pappas and Nathan Barber had eight apiece.

For the Tigers (1-3), Luke Green had 12 points and seen rebounds and Justin Wright 11 points and five rebounds.

Beaver Local also won the junior varsity game, 26-25, in two quarters as Brady Smith scored 10 points.

Beaver Local will play Ellwood City (Pa.) at 6 p.m. today at the East Palestine Border Bottle, while Wellsville meets Conotton Valley at Toronto on Dec. 28.

Leetonia 49, Heartland 45

COLUMBIANA — Leetonia was 14-of-14 from the foul line, including 9-of-9 in the fourth quarter, to pull out a 49-45 win over Heartland Christian on Friday.

Ian Davis led the Bears with 18 points, including four three-pointers. Dylan Lennon added 11 points, Timmy Finch eight and Jordan Baker seven, including 5-of-5 from the foul line in the fourth quarter.

Cade Roth paced Heartland with 18 points, including four three-pointers in the final period. Joey Donofrio contributed 12 points.

Both teams play next Friday with Leetonia at the Lordstown Invitational and Heartland travels to Crestview for the Rebel Holiday Tournament.
